Nice, paved trail from Emeryville to Treasure Island, with amenities and views all the way. The trail is mostly exposed so be prepared for wind, cold, sun and perhaps inclement weather. The ramp up on the bridge is very manageable for most. The distance is about 4 miles from IKEA to the island.
